Laura León

Mexican singer, actress, and classic and modern dance teacher Laura León was discovered by director Emilio Fernández who gave her the opportunity to play a role in a movie called Zona Roja, soon, making her singing debut in a TV show called Noches Tapatías, hosted by Lola Beltran. After releasing successful Yo No Soy Abusadora, Laura León became a local star, playing main roles in popular Latin soap operas -- such as Dos Mujeres, Un Camino, working alongside Erick Estrada -- and issuing El Premio Mayor and 1999's Mujeres Engañadas, released by EMI Latin.
